Tenth Chapter A pool of crystal-clear water Right at the entrance, the cavern presented a crossroad: on the left there was a big tunnel from which they could hear the laments of the animal, on the right a tiny shaft branched off from the light-coloured rock. White calcification structures, with red-purple hues, that looked like hair were hanging down from the ceiling of the cavern. These colours were given by the ground above, which was rich in iron ore. The latter would melt down during the rain showers and subsequently pass through the ground. Some of them were hanging over their heads.
